Output 8688261fe3ca7c30b35e1cbbea601c0341e63ed7c1844b4789a65a32f9e4d7a6:6

value
29872374
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a752276faef9c97c9a50ba49f1834b25c3a41b52 OP_EQUALVERIFY OP_CHECKSIG
address
LaUfXQrGEu8CWn6e8HsVp19mngBEhr5UXb
transaction
8688261fe3ca7c30b35e1cbbea601c0341e63ed7c1844b4789a65a32f9e4d7a6
spent
true